This project is no longer maintained. Please go to the superceding project at github.com/Cockatrice/Magic-Spoiler
SpoilerSeason is a python script to scrape MTGS, Scryfall, and Wizards.com to compile a cockatrice-friendly XML file as well as json files.
Just looking for XML or JSON files? They're in our files branch!
Noticed an error? Check out our Contributing file for information on how to help!
- Python 2.7
- Python Modules: requests==2.13.0 feedparser lxml Pillow datetime
pip install -r requirements.txt
$> python main.py
Outputs out/{SETCODE}.xml, out/MPS_{SETCODE}.xml, out/{SETCODE}.json, out/{MPS_{SETCODE}.json
errors are logged to out/errors.json
Add the set xml file to your customsets
folder for Cockatrice.
When run by travis, uploads all files to files branch